St. Patrick’s Day in Savannah!

March 1st, 2011

St. Patrick’s Day is Savannah, Georgia’s, largest annual celebration. Close to 400,000 revelers line up to watch the city’s green parade on March 17th. Lucky shamrocks, little leprechauns and jewel-clad revelers spread chaos and cheer. Other green activities that weekend … Continue reading →

Set Sail for Pirates in Paradise

November 3rd, 2010

Buccaneer aficionados and re-enactors of all ages are polishing their swords for the 11th annual Key West Pirates in Paradise Festival in Key West, Florida, November 26 – December 5th. The yearly festival attracts seafaring sailors and land lubbers for … Continue reading →
